The risk assessment method for power system standard evaluation in regard to generation and transmission capacities adequacy for the perspective 5 and 10 years period under the information uncertainly conditions is being analysed in the paper. The tool of the method is the programme LDM-T&G'05 (Latvian Dynamic Model for Transmission and Generation). The programme provides the opportunity to perform...
Paper presents optimization method of power system development under uncertainty. Method is used for LDM family. Laboratory of Electric Power System Simulation worked out software of Latvian dynamic model (LDM) family. All softwares of LDM family ensure possibilities: 1) to eliminate investments, which increase prime cost, 2) to arrange the required investments by their efficiency. The databases LDM...
Distributed (dispersed) generation (DG) entities are private and operated independently upon the main grid in Latvia. In the paper the impact of connected DG to the distribution network is analysed in regard to network operation modes and network operation parameters: voltage losses, power flows and overflows, energy losses per year etc. As research objects private electric power plants have been...
